To ensure effectiveness, AC protection devices require regular testing, calibration, and monitoring. Common issues include mechanical wear, electronic component degradation, and environmental impacts like temperature and humidity variations . Early detection of anomalies, such as unusual noises or erratic tripping, is essential for preventing failures and maintaining plant reliability.
